Pleasant Valley Airport
Aerodrome
Pleasant Valley Airport was a privately owned public-use airport located in Peoria, in Maricopa County, Arizona, United States. The airport long since serviced small aircraft into the Lake Pleasant Regional Park area, however, in 2022 it was closed due to the lease for the land not being renewed. Pleasant Valley Airport is situated 2 miles north of Peoria Innovation Core.
